ABSTRACT:
Background: Despite widespread knowledge of the health consequences, tobacco use, especially smoking is common globally.
Most of the youngsters become smokers annually and one‑third of them are believed to die due to tobacco use. Aim: To assess the
various reasons for smoking among teenagers of age 14–17 years. Materials and Methods: A descriptive cross‑sectional survey
was conducted on 384 teenagers to know their views regarding the reasons for smoking habit. A specially designed pretested
questionnaire was used for the survey. Results: Majority of 76.4% of the study subjects agreed that smoking habit gives psychological
pleasure, 77.5% agreed that smoking starts because of friends, and 65.7% felt that smoking starts as an inspiration for outlook
and personality. Conclusion: Various psychological factors, personal factors, and social factors are attached with smoking habit.
